About Young Jong Ko
Young Jong Ko is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Genetics, Cancer Research, Oncology and Surgery, having authored 16 papers that have together received 562 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Mesenchymal stem cell research (4 papers), Bone health and treatments (3 papers), Bone Metabolism and Diseases (3 papers), Hematopoietic Stem Cell Transplantation (2 papers), NF-κB Signaling Pathways (2 papers), MicroRNA in disease regulation (1 paper), Cytokine Signaling Pathways and Interactions (1 paper) and Phagocytosis and Immune Regulation (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Genetics (226 citations), Applied Microbiology and Biotechnology (14 citations), Cancer Research (67 citations), Biochemistry (26 citations) and Immunology (88 citations). Young Jong Ko has collaborated with scholars based in South Korea and China. Frequent co-authors include Keon Hee Yoo, Hong Hoe Koo, Ki Woong Sung, Myoung Woo Lee, Dae Seong Kim, In Keun Jang, Ji Won Lee, Ae Ja Park, Jin‐Hong Kim and Sangmyung Rhee. Their work appears in journals such as Biochemical and Biophysical Research Communications, Cell Biochemistry and Function, Scientific Reports, EBioMedicine and International Journal of Molecular Sciences.
